Tata Docomo is an Indian telecommunications company that offers a wide range of products and services to its customers. It is a joint venture between Tata Teleservices, which is a part of the Tata Group, and NTT Docomo, a Japanese telecommunications company. Its headquarters are located in Mumbai, India.
The company was formed in 2008 when Tata Teleservices partnered with NTT Docomo to provide mobile services in India. Tata Docomo was the first company to introduce per-second billing and pay-as-you-go plans to the Indian market, revolutionizing the way people used mobile services. Tata Docomo offers a range of products and services including mobile voice and data services, fixed-line broadband, mobile broadband, and digital television.
It caters to both individual and business customers, providing solutions to meet their communication needs. On a global scale, Tata Docomo operates in India and has a significant presence in the country. It does not have any noteworthy subsidiaries, joint ventures, or partnerships on an international level.
In terms of market position, Tata Docomo is one of the leading telecommunications companies in India. However, it faces fierce competition from other major players in the market such as Airtel, Vodafone Idea, and Reliance Jio. These companies have a larger market share and subscriber base compared to Tata Docomo.
In recent years, Tata Docomo has faced challenges in the Indian market and has struggled to maintain its market share. In 2017, Tata Teleservices announced a merger with Bharti Airtel, which led to the transition of Tata Docomo's customers to Airtel's network. This move aimed to consolidate operations and improve the company's financial position.
Currently, Tata Docomo's latest updates indicate its focus on the enterprise segment, providing solutions such as Internet of Things (IoT) services, cloud computing, and cybersecurity. The company is striving to leverage emerging technologies to drive growth in the Indian telecommunications industry.
